Responsibilities
The Substance Abuse Counselor is responsible for performing patient care activities as directed by the Clinical Director. The primary duties include group therapy by providing comprehensives group therapy, creating evidence based group curriculum, developing group curriculum, participating in treatment plans to ensure service delivery. Position will collaborate with the Treatment Team to formulate the Master Treatment Plan and assist in coordinating discharge planning.
CORE JOB DUTIES:
- Develops and provides daily group therapy to assigned patients following substance abuse and co-occurring program curriculum provided by Clinical Director.
- Assists in ensuring group attendance/compliance by providing engaging and meaningful group content.
- Uses substance abuse and co-occurring therapeutic interventions and de-escalation techniques to assist patients with accomplishing all treatment plans goals and objectives and successfully complete treatment.
- Assesses patient for substance use disorders, risk to self or others and co-occurring mental health disorders.
- Provides support for aftercare planning in collaboration with multidisciplinary team.
- Demonstrates sufficient comprehension of Substance Use Disorders and Co-Occurring Mental Health Disorders.
- Consistently identifies areas for improvement within the department by studying data and developing, implementing, and documenting plans for improvement and outcomes.
